APAARI Newsletter, Vol. 32(2), December 2025
December 26, 2025
YOU MAY ALSO LIKE
Related Posts
-
December 30, 2025 APAARI Newsletter, Vol. 21(2), December 2012
-
December 30, 2025 APAARI Newsletter, Vol. 21(1), June 2012
-
December 30, 2025 APAARI Newsletter, Vol. 20(2), December 2011